Central Valley Agroecology

Local environmental justice organizers, community-based agroecology advocates and Indigenous land stewards have come together to imagine and co-create spaces for environmental and cultural healing as well as agroecological experimentation and production in the Central Valley. A collaboration of the Wukchumni Tribe, Central California Environmental Justice Network, Foodlink for Tulare County, Community Alliance for Agroecology, El Quinto Sol de America, Quaker Oaks Farm, Central Valley Partnership & Jeannette Acosta, Indigenous Permaculture specialist & certified permaculture instructor.
